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3410902 48 327612537 085 083180441
596435337 697803
596435337 697803
665886364 99 6681856298 323074
All about undefined
Interested in learning more?
596435337 697803
665886364 99 6681856298 323074
See more
6726 9397456 28
75657 1907 02 53646822222
See more
0946602 6053
9010 71710770 64985271626
See more